McKinney National Airport has joined Dallas Fort Worth International and Dallas Love Field as the third commercial passenger airport serving the Dallas Fort Worth metroplex. Avelo Airlines began scheduled service from the North Dallas airport in November, connecting travelers to four Florida destinations.

 

The move gives residents of Collin County and the northern suburbs a closer option for air travel, cutting out the drive south to the region's two established airports. McKinney National, previously known as Collin County Regional Airport, has operated as a general aviation facility for years and now enters the commercial market with a single carrier and a focused route map.

 

 

Avelo's Florida-Focused Launch

 

Avelo Airlines picked McKinney as a base for four routes, all heading to Florida. The carrier operates flights to Orlando International Airport, Fort Lauderdale Hollywood International Airport, Tampa International Airport, and Sanford Orlando International Airport. Each route runs on a limited weekly schedule using the airline's Boeing 737 aircraft.

 

Andrew Levy, Avelo's founder and CEO, has positioned the airline around underserved secondary airports rather than competing head-to-head at major hubs. That strategy fits McKinney, which sits about 30 miles north of downtown Dallas and offers shorter security lines and easier parking than the region's larger airports.

 

The airline has grown quickly since its 2021 launch, adding bases across the country. McKinney adds a Texas anchor to its network and gives Avelo direct access to a fast-growing suburban population.

Why McKinney Made Sense

 

McKinney National Airport sits in one of the fastest-growing counties in the United States. Collin County has added residents at a steady pace over the past decade, with McKinney itself among the top-ranked cities for population growth nationally. That demographic shift created demand for closer air service, particularly for leisure travelers heading to Florida.

 

Airport officials have worked for years to attract commercial service. The facility has invested in runway improvements and terminal capacity to accommodate scheduled airline operations. A new terminal building is planned to support the growth of passenger traffic, with construction expected to expand available gate space and passenger amenities.

 

For travelers, the location cuts drive times significantly. Reaching DFW International from northern Collin County suburbs like Frisco, Prosper, or Celina typically takes an hour or more, depending on traffic. McKinney National offers a much shorter drive for those same residents.

What to Expect at the Airport

 

McKinney National operates on a smaller scale than DFW or Love Field. You won't find dozens of dining options or extensive retail. Instead, expect a straightforward experience with faster check-in and shorter security waits. The airport handles general aviation traffic alongside the new commercial flights, so scheduling remains manageable.

 

Parking is available on site and generally costs less than at the larger airports. Rental car options are more limited, though major providers have started expanding presence to meet the new demand.

 

Avelo operates as an ultra-low-cost carrier, meaning base fares are low, but most extras cost more. Checked bags, carry-on bags beyond a personal item, seat selection, and onboard refreshments all come with additional fees. If you're traveling light and flexible on seating, the pricing can beat legacy carriers by a wide margin.

 

The Broader Dallas Fort Worth Picture

 

DFW International remains the dominant airport in the region, handling international traffic and serving as American Airlines' largest hub. Love Field, closer to downtown Dallas, hosts Southwest Airlines' headquarters and operates under the Wright Amendment reform rules that lifted most long-standing flight restrictions in 2014.

 

McKinney's entry doesn't threaten either airport's dominant position. Instead, it fills a gap for point-to-point leisure travel from the northern suburbs. The model mirrors how airports like Bellingham in Washington or Stewart in New York have carved out roles serving specific geographic markets that larger hubs don't prioritize.

 

Whether Avelo expands its McKinney presence depends on how these initial routes perform. Strong bookings could bring additional destinations, while weak demand could see the airline pull back. For now, travelers in North Dallas have a new option worth considering, especially for Florida vacations.
